You May Be a God, But Aren't You More Like the God of Flatness Than the God of Misfortune?
The God of Poverty, Momiji, is sent down to earth to greet a spoiled high-school girl named Ichiko Sakura, who has had good fortune all her life. Momiji explains that Ichiko has an abnormally high level of good fortune, and is also sucking up fortune from those near her. Momiji attempts to take some of Ichiko's fortune and make her a normal girl, but Ichiko manages to fight her off. The next day, however, Ichiko's butler, Suwano, has a heart attack and is left in a critical condition as a result of Ichiko taking his fortune over the years he served her. Ichiko agrees to let Momiji suck some good fortune out of her, but then she runs off with it and releases it at the hospital, saving Suwano's life. Afterwards, Ichiko decides to sack Suwano from his position so he can live his own life without being at risk. A week later, Ichiko's fortune levels soon return, as does Momiji.
